Preliminary simulation sty of explosive charge damage during projectile penetration with the DDA method

摘要

In this paper,a numerical modeling technique based on the discontinuous deformation analysis(DDA)method is used to simulate the dynamic damage process of explosive charge in a projectile during penetration.A newly improved sub-block fracturing modeling method together with a newly developed element elimination algorithm is used to simulate the damage of the charged explosive as well as the failure of the concrete target.A modeling example is given.The penetration of a projectile into the target and the dynamic response and damage process of the explosive charge are numerically reproduced and analyzed preliminarily.
